Shares of Sony fell by 8% after the Japanese entertainment and technology giant recorded a decline in sales and profits. Specifically, Sony’s gaming division, which has become increasingly critical to the conglomerate saw operating income from games fell by 14% to $666 million during the October-December holiday quarter, according to Bloomberg. The Delhi Development Authority (DDA) is all set to launch an online portal on Tuesday to ease application and verification processes for stakeholders of the land pooling policy, officials said Monday. The portal will be launched here by Union Housing and Urban Affairs Minister Hardeep Puri in the presence of Lt Governor Anil Baijal, they said. Using this portal, all processes of receiving applications, verifications, grant of approvals and licences, etc., are expected to be completed in a time-bound manner through a single-window system...
